  1. What is a book cutter and what are its primary functions?

    • Answer: A book cutter is a piece of equipment used in bookbinding and printing to accurately trim the edges of bound books or stacks of paper to a uniform size. Its primary functions are to create clean, even edges, ensure consistent book size, and improve the overall presentation of the finished product.
  2. Describe the different types of book cutters.

    • Answer: There are several types, including guillotine cutters (most common, uses a large blade), three-knife trimmers (three blades for simultaneous cutting), and rotary cutters (using a rotating cylinder with blades). Each type offers varying levels of precision, speed, and capacity.
  3. What safety precautions should be taken when operating a book cutter?

    • Answer: Always wear appropriate safety glasses or a face shield. Never place your hands near the cutting area during operation. Use the correct safety guards and ensure they are properly functioning. Follow all manufacturer's instructions and training procedures. Never operate the machine if it's malfunctioning.
  4. How do you ensure accurate cuts on a book cutter?

    • Answer: Accurate cutting relies on precise placement of the material against the guide, proper adjustment of the cutting depth, and using a sharp blade. Regular maintenance and calibration of the machine are also crucial.
  5. Explain the process of setting up a book cutter for a job.

    • Answer: This involves checking the blade's sharpness, adjusting the cutting depth based on the material thickness, setting the side guides to achieve the desired dimensions, and carefully positioning the material before cutting.
  6. What are some common problems encountered while using a book cutter?

    • Answer: Problems include dull blades resulting in uneven cuts, misaligned guides leading to inaccurate dimensions, improper material placement causing skewed cuts, and mechanical malfunctions.
  7. How do you maintain a book cutter to ensure its longevity?

    • Answer: Regular maintenance includes cleaning the machine, lubricating moving parts, sharpening or replacing the blade as needed, inspecting for any damage or wear and tear, and following the manufacturer's recommended maintenance schedule.
  8. What are the different types of blades used in book cutters?

    • Answer: Common blade types include steel blades (most common), carbide blades (for harder materials), and diamond blades (for very hard materials). The choice depends on the material being cut and the frequency of use.
  9. How do you handle different types of paper and binding materials on a book cutter?

    • Answer: Adjustments are needed depending on the material's thickness and density. Thicker materials might require a deeper cut, while delicate materials need careful handling and potentially a sharper blade.
  10. What are the signs of a dull blade and how do you address it?

    • Answer: Signs include uneven cuts, tearing of the material, increased effort required to cut, and a noticeably dull appearance. Addressing it involves sharpening the blade (if possible) or replacing it with a new one.
